I'll be back in WDW in a few weeks, yay! But of all the things I'm excited to see anew and see again, I am not excited about Future World at Epcot. In fact, I am already dreading the boring walk from the front of Epcot to the World Showcase. The wide expanses of beige and grey cement feel cold,impersonal, dull, and sad. And, by the way, as a teenager I went to Epcot the year it opened and had the same opinion...a snooze fest. Now, sadly, it's even worse. (Although World Showcase is better than it was, and a wonderful WDW experience.) The Land pavilion has some nice attractions, but it feels like a mall. And that's probably the best of the pavilions. In general Epcot doesn't feel "immersive", which is one of those things I LOVE about Disney...the immersion in a different world.

So, question, what can be done to improve Epcot? Should it try to be more "Futuristic"? One thought I had is for there to be some connection between the pavilions....like a People Mover, for example (which I understand from the Connecting with Walt podcast, that was an original plan for Epcot.) Or maybe connective buildings themed in some way. Obviously, the outdated attractions need to be switched out. I don't know. What are your thoughts?
 
Well, on the plus side you'll be happy to know the they have added some color to Future World, which I like, so it's not so grey anymore.

I think for the most part, Future World shows it's age, but it really just needs some sprucing up more than a complete overhaul. Energy could use an update for sure. The Seas and Imagination could as well, though less so than Energy. Something new in the EO theater would be welcome. Really though, the issue is the empty space. The Life pavilion, the Oddessy building, Innoventions West, all of these could house attractions, or something other than dead space. Epcot certainly needs more attractions!

I would like to see the Life Pavilion recommissioned (not necessarily as Life) and the Festival Center moved to the Oddessy. If space is needed, then build a new center where Oddessy is or somewhere more in the Showcase area. Life could house an E-Ticket of some kind.
 
I think the Seas and Land pavilions are fine as is. I do see how The Land can feel like a mall, but its nice & bright inside and not off-putting to me. I haven't been on the Ellen's Energy ride in years so can't really comment on that one, but I think in general that pavilion would be better off with 2 shorter attractions than one ride that takes 45 minutes. That's why we end up skipping it, there just isn't time. The Imagination pavilion needs something updated in the Captain EO theater.

The biggest miss is letting the former Wonders of Life pavilion sit empty. Body Wars was a fun ride, and Cranium Command was an interesting, entertaining little show. I still don't understand why Disney closed both of those attractions.
